Self-care can be defined as “the practice of taking an active role in protecting one’s own well-being and happiness, in particular during periods of stress”. There are multiple ways to practice this:
-Sleep: having a nightly routine is key for better sleep. Remind yourself to stop eating and drinking caffeine or sugar before bedtime. Caffeine will keep your brain and body awake, which is something you don’t want to do! Also try to keep your bedroom for it’s intended purpose… SLEEP! Watching tv in bed or using your laptop and cellphone in bed also keeps your mind awake much longer than you intend to be.
-Your eating habits: I will go much more in depth in another post, as this is one of the most important aspects of mental and physical health. In theory, we would all love to be able to watch what we eat, or eat healthier. But most of this will cost more money in the grocery store. Fortunately, there are many low-cost options for everyone. Cooking at home is very important to being able to watch what you eat.
-EXERCISE!!!: okay, so we’ve all been there. Trying to start exercising, running out of motivation, and then getting to busy with life and stopping. This cycle of stopping and starting can be broken. Not everyone can make it to the gym. But fortunately, in most everyday life, you are already moving. So when you take that into consideration, taking a 4-10 minute brisk walk, or a jog can already make you feel physically and mentally healthier.
-Focus on YOU: You will need to learn to say no sometimes. Saying no is something you need to do in able to be focused on you.
– Get outside: getting some vitamin D is important, especially if you work in a job field that is mainly inside. Go for a walk to a park, sit outside and read. Being active is going to boost your motivation and mental health.
-Organization: Get a calendar or planner to keep track of you to-do’s and goals. Keep a goal journal for your self-help journey. Keep yourself accountable for the goals you make. MAKE sure to update these journals daily, or as much as you can.
-Read a book on self-care: one of the easiest things to do to get started with this is to find a light book to read. This will open your eyes to others who have been changed by using self-care.
